要求時にTCPベースのサービスを開始し、接続が閉じたら停止します。

要求時にTCPベースのサービスを開始し、接続が閉じたら停止します。

サーバーは複数の大規模(RAM消費)TCPベースのサービスを提供する必要があります。私が達成したいのは、要求時に怠惰になり、接続が閉じられたりタイムアウトしたときに停止することです。さまざまなサービスが対応するポートによって識別されます。別の接続が存在し、サーバーがすでに実行されている場合は、別のインスタンスを作成せずに接続を直接転送する必要があります。

(x)inetdを使用してサービスの開始を遅らせることができることを知っています。しかし、接続が切断された場合、タイムアウトを検出したりサービスを終了したりする方法はないようです。

Debian Jessieを使用してこのサービス起動動作を達成する方法を知っていますか?

ベストアンサー1

おすすめ記事